Survival struggle for Paderborn
The survival battle is already underway for SC Paderborn 07 after three rounds of Bundesliga 2026/2027 action, and it's unlikely they will be able to drag themselves out of 15th place with just one point from their first three games. Ralf Kettemann's men have suffered back-to-back defeats in their most recent two games, losing 0-1 to SC Freiburg at home and 3-0 to Borussia Dortmund away.
Kettemann has had time to make his mark on the club since taking charge on 1st July, 2025, and his side are a flexible and brave outfit that will look to build from a variety of different platforms. Paderborn are more than willing to rotate their three-man backline to push into the wide areas, with enough bravery in their build-up play to get into trouble at times, particularly in transition.

TSG 1899 Hoffenheim sit 13th with three points from three games in the Bundesliga 2026/2027, but they will want to push on from here after bouncing back from back-to-back losses to Borussia Dortmund and 1. FC Koln with a 2-1 win at home to VfB Stuttgart on Sunday.
Christian Ilzer's side are certainly a team that can turn on the heat, pressing high and compact with a number of players swarming around the ball in possession in order to press their opponents and create turnovers. The game should be tense, with Paderborn looking to spread the field and Hoffenheim looking to create a pressing trap.
This should be a chess match, and on paper Hoffenheim should have the advantage, although Paderborn's bravery means there could be a surprise waiting for them.
